Heir to The Broken Iron MC, Drifter fills the role previously held by his father with great pride. He has it all. Bike. Club. His ol’ lady. He’s set on the path for greatness until Rochelle struggles to conceive and sex becomes a chore. Caught in a war between the club, Rochelle, and his wandering eye, will it be too much for Drifter to contend with?
Will he realise too late what he's lost?
ROCHELLE
Born and raised in the club, Rochelle knows the sacrifices she must make as Drifter’s ol’ lady. But how big should those sacrifices be?
Rochelle's journey to motherhood is tainted by lies and deceit. She finds herself entangled in a dangerous situation when she becomes a pawn in a rival MC’s game.
Will Drifter save her before it's too late? Can he find his redemption, or will it be too late for reconciliation?

View AllWas ok!Super quick read - The story itself is interesting, but lacking in execution imo, its not completely terrible, but it seemed inconsistent and I felt some research could have helped eg a baby born at 30 weeks, there would have been intervention there for starters (I feel like I am being super picky, but i read a lot so perhaps my expectations are high)....there are so many mc books around that are really gritty, this one just fell short.I didn't feel the chemistry with Drifter and Rochelle, all they seemed to do was fight and f$ck and also no real character development... the on page cheating is not for everyone, the excuse for it was weak (he was drunk), however the club ho touched and gave him a lap dance (which he got aroused by) when he was stone cold sober.... so yeah, it was also completely obvious what she was after and he just didn't see it... not the smartest guy!Personally I didn't think he grovelled enough "leaving someone alone" is not grovelling... then they were just back together.The start felt slow... yet the ending felt rushed and left me wanting more!
